Transaction 269a375a0385ad3ee4e251fb8ecc19b76e72b7d756b52d91abb08255f8620a9b
1 Input
1 Output
-
269a375a0385ad3ee4e251fb8ecc19b76e72b7d756b52d91abb08255f8620a9b:0
- value
- 20463
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b27405aaee6f5ff003046d96b44586890e3a4318 OP_EQUAL
- address
- 3HxbC3oa42RLbRps2UgNjoGqvNezUviNxQ